Verify Team Identity
To evaluate a cryptocurrency project’s legitimacy, conduct a thorough assessment of the team’s identity. Start with a detailed background check, using professional networks such as LinkedIn and GitHub to match profiles with claimed expertise. Cross-reference names against past projects, published research, or industry contributions to confirm their active participation in crypto development or blockchain innovation.
Perform due diligence by auditing public records and company registrations to ensure compliance with local regulations and business standards. Pay particular attention to any involvement in previous failed or fraudulent projects, which can impact the credibility of current investment opportunities. Transparency in sharing team member information directly correlates with project reliability and long-term sustainability.
Use tools and databases to investigate potential red flags, such as unverifiable credentials or inconsistent social media presence. Crypto projects attracting substantial funds must adhere to disclosure and compliance requirements. Identifying gaps in transparency during your investigation acts as an early warning signal during your due diligence steps.
An example from recent research reveals that several high-profile DeFi projects ignored rigorous team analysis, resulting in security breaches or exit scams. Thus, assessing the technical expertise and history of key developers and advisors is crucial before committing funds. This process not only involves verifying individual identities but also evaluating their track records through independent audit reports and community feedback.
In conclusion, establish a structured verification process as part of your due diligence guide by combining digital investigation, documentation audit, and continuous monitoring of team updates. Doing so will enhance your capacity to identify trustworthy cryptocurrency projects, mitigate risks, and make informed investment decisions.
Analyze Smart Contract Code
Thoroughly evaluating smart contract code is a critical step to ensure compliance and security before any cryptocurrency investment. Conduct a detailed audit by reviewing the source code, ideally using both manual inspection and automated tools like MythX, Slither, or CertiK’s scanner. This facilitates identification of vulnerabilities such as reentrancy bugs, integer overflows, or access control flaws that could compromise the project’s integrity.
Verification of the contract’s logic against its whitepaper claims provides transparency, confirming if the code aligns with the stated functionalities–be it token distribution, staking mechanisms, or governance protocols. For instance, analysis of the infamous DAO hack reveals the necessity of rigorous contract evaluation, as the recursive call vulnerability escaped initial audits, leading to significant investment losses.
When assessing crypto projects, apply a multi-step investigation. First, check if the smart contract is deployed on a public blockchain with verified source code available on platforms like Etherscan. Transparency at this level enables community scrutiny and independent audits, increasing reliability. Next, review historical audit reports by reputable firms to understand prior assessments and remediation efforts.
Investors should also evaluate how upgradable the contracts are. Proxy patterns permitting modifications introduce upgrade risks, demanding additional diligence to assess the governance controls that authorize such changes. Compliance with established standards such as ERC-20 or ERC-721 is another key verification point, ensuring interoperability and reducing deployment risks.
Finally, analyze how the contract handles edge cases and unusual inputs by examining comprehensive test coverage reports or running simulations using tools like Truffle or Hardhat. This rigorous research reduces the chances of unexpected exploits, safeguarding investments in volatile markets. Conducting this in-depth code analysis is a foundational step towards identifying viable opportunities and mitigating risks in crypto projects.
Check Community Feedback
Begin by conducting a thorough investigation into the project’s community channels such as Telegram, Discord, Reddit, and Twitter. Evaluate the volume and quality of interactions to identify genuine engagement versus artificially inflated metrics. Transparency in community communication is a strong indicator of a project’s credibility and ongoing compliance with its roadmap.
Assess feedback trends over time to spot recurring concerns related to project delays, token distribution, or governance issues. Independent third-party audits and investigations into reported problems within community forums can provide valuable insight into potential risks before making an investment decision.
Steps to Evaluate Community Sentiment
Utilise sentiment analysis tools and manual verification to cross-check feedback authenticity. Focus on detailed discussions around real use cases, smart contract audits, and developer responsiveness. A community actively participating in knowledge sharing and asking critical questions demonstrates a higher degree of project reliability and transparency.
Impact of Community on Investment Opportunities
Community feedback serves as an informal audit layer, complementing your technical and compliance due diligence. Positive, consistent interactions often correlate with aligned incentives among stakeholders, enhancing project sustainability. Conversely, unresolved grievances or opaque answers signal red flags that must influence your evaluation and risk assessment in crypto investment projects.
